Bryson Tiller, a 6-foot-11 forward, had a breakout season with the Kansas Jayhawks during the 2025-26 season, starting 31 of his 35 games and averaging 7.9 points and 6.1 rebounds per game. Despite some struggles in postseason play, Tiller decided to transfer to rival Missouri, seeking a fresh start. He expressed excitement about joining the Tigers, stating, 'I’m extremely ready... I’m excited to win.' Tiller has known Missouri coach Dennis Gates for years and trusts his vision for the team. He aims to take on a versatile role, similar to former Tiger Mark Mitchell, and is looking forward to making significant contributions next season. Tiller previously helped Kansas defeat Missouri 80-60 in a neutral site game, scoring 13 points and grabbing five rebounds.
